
Huge score here, especially for Spanish wine fans who will instantly jump at a bottle like this.
A Crianza Ribera del Duero with 5 years of age for only $12.99. That's hard to beat and the wine delivered just as we hoped.

A whopping 94 points from Wine Enthusiast. I know the placard says 93, but pretty sure it's 94 points. And the bottle label confirms it as well.
If you hit that link you'll also notice the retail price of $35, which is hard to believe since Costco is selling this bottle for a fraction of that price.
We're coming off a week visiting Spain, enjoying the amazing food and wine the country offers, so we are really excited right now (and most times) about Spanish wine, and this one delivers in every way.

Aromatic nose; great mouthfeel, medium plus in body; packed with flavor of black cherry, red and dark fruit, surrounded by herbs and earthy notes; excellent finish.
About as good as you'll find for $13. We should have bought a case. An easy 91 points for us.
